Mastering the Art of Balsamic Chicken Skewers: Your Go-To Recipe

Ready to whip up this weeknight wonder? Here’s a comprehensive balsamic chicken skewers recipe designed for maximum flavor and minimal effort.

Yields: 4 servings | Prep time: 15 minutes | Marinate time: 30 minutes (minimum) | Cook time: 12-15 minutes

Ingredients:

  • For the Skewers:
    • 1 lb (approx. 450g) bo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into 1-inch cubes
    • 2-3 medium bell peppers (red, yellow, or orange), deseeded and cut into 1-inch pieces
    • 1 small red onion, cut into 1-inch pieces (optional)
    • 1 cup fresh pineapple chunks (optional, but highly recommended for a sweet counterpoint)
    • 8-10 wooden or bamboo skewers
  • For the Balsamic Marinade/Dressing:
    • ½ cup (120ml) quality balsamic vinegar (or your favorite balsamic dressing like Newman's Own)
    • 3 tbsp (45ml) maple syrup (optional, for a richer, sweet & tangy twist)
    • 2 tsp minced garlic
    • 1 tbsp fresh oregano, chopped (or 1 tsp dried oregano)
    • ½ tsp salt
    • ¼ tsp black pepper
  • For Serving:
    • Cooked couscous, quinoa, rice, or a fresh green salad
    • Fresh chopped parsley or basil (optional garnish)

Instructions:

  1. Prepare Skewers: If using wooden or bamboo skewers, place them in a shallow dish of water and soak for a minimum of 30 minutes. This crucial step prevents them from burning during cooking, especially on the grill.
  2. Chop & Mix Marinade: While your skewers are soaking, prepare your ingredients. Cut the chicken breasts, bell peppers, red onion, and pineapple (if using) into uniform 1-inch pieces. In a medium bowl, whisk together the balsamic vinegar (or dressing), maple syrup (if using), minced garlic, oregano, salt, and pepper. This forms your flavorful marinade and a delicious drizzle.
  3. Marinate Chicken: Add the chicken cubes to about half of the prepared balsamic mixture. Toss well to ensure every piece is coated. Cover the bowl and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es. For an even deeper infusion of flavor, you can marinate the chicken for up to 2 hours. Important: Reserve the remaining half of the balsamic mixture. This will be used for drizzling after cooking, ensuring no cross-contamination from raw chicken.
  4. Thread Skewers: Once the chicken has marinated, begin threading the pieces onto the soaked skewers. Alternate chicken with bell pepper, red onion, and pineapple chunks for a visually appealing and balanced bite. Don't pack the ingredients too tightly; leave a little space between each piece to ensure even cooking and better caramelization.
  5. Cook Your Skewers (Choose Your Method):
    • Grilling (Recommended for best char): Preheat your outdoor grill or indoor grill pan to medium-high heat (approximately 400°F/205°C). Lightly oil the grates to prevent sticking. Place the skewers on the hot grill and cook for 12-15 minutes, turning them every 3-4 minutes, until the chicken is cooked through and has beautiful grill marks.
    • Baking (Oven): Preheat your oven to 400°F (205°C). Line a baking sheet with aluminum foil or parchment paper for easy cleanup. Arrange the skewers in a single layer on the prepared sheet. Bake for 15-20 minutes, flipping them once halfway through, until the chicken is golden brown and cooked through.
    • Stovetop (Skillet/Pan-Frying): Heat a large non-stick skillet or cast-iron pan over medium-high heat with a tablespoon of olive oil. Add the skewers (working in batches if necessary to avoid overcrowding) and cook for 12-15 minutes, turning frequently, until the chicken is golden and fully cooked.
    Always ensure ch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) for food safety. A meat thermometer is your best friend here!
  6. Serve & Enjoy: Carefully transfer the hot, cooked skewers to a clean serving platter. Drizzle generously with the reserved, fresh balsamic mixture. Garnish with fresh chopped parsley or basil if desired. Serve immediately over a bed of fluffy couscous, quinoa, or rice, or alongside a crisp green salad for a complete and satisfying meal.

Elevating Your Balsamic Skewers: Tips, Tricks & Variations

While our core balsamic chicken skewers recipe is phenomenal on its own, here are some expert tips and creative variations to make it truly unforgettable:
  • Don't Skip the Skewer Soak: It might seem like an extra step, but soaking wooden or bamboo skewers is vital. It prevents them from charring or catching fire during high-heat cooking and ensures your skewers remain intact.
  • The Power of the Marinade: The longer you marinate, the deeper the flavor will penetrate the chicken. While 30 minutes is the minimum for a quick meal, marinating for 1-2 hours (or even overnight for maximum impact) will result in incredibly tender and flavorful chicken. Remember to always refrigerate marinating chicken.
  • Flavor Boosters for Your Balsamic:
    • Sweet & Tangy Twist: The addition of maple syrup, as in our recipe, creates an incredible depth of flavor. This combination is so popular, we even dedicated an article to it: Sweet & Tangy Maple Balsamic Chicken Skewers: A Flavorful Treat. Honey or brown sugar can also be used as alternatives.
    • Herbaceous Notes: Experiment with different fresh herbs like rosemary, thyme, or basil in your marinade for added complexity.
    • A Kick of Heat: A pinch of red pepper flakes or a dash of hot sauce can introduce a delightful warmth to your skewers.
  • Veggies & Fruit Galore: Feel free to customize your skewers with your favorite vegetables. Zucchini, cherry tomatoes, mushrooms, and even chunks of peaches or mango can add exciting flavors and textures. The key is to cut them into similar sizes for even cooking.
  • Quick Balsamic Glaze: For an extra touch of gourmet, reduce some fresh balsamic vinegar in a small saucepan over medium heat until it thickens into a syrupy glaze. This concentrated drizzle adds an intense flavor burst to the finished skewers.
  • Food Safety First: Always use separate cutting boards and utensils for raw chicken and cooked food. Never reuse marinade that has come into contact with raw meat for basting or serving. This ensures a safe and healthy meal.
  • Make-Ahead & Meal Prep: These skewers are fantastic for meal prepping! You can chop all your ingredients and prepare the marinade a day in advance. Marinate the chicken the night before, then simply thread and cook when you’re ready for dinner.
